On a 60% Coin the Right Bet Is 20%, and 40% Turns a Winning Game Into a Losing One

The fraction that maximises long-run growth is exactly the edge, 2p-1, which is 0.2 on this coin, and one derivative gets you there. Double it and the growth rate is -0.0024469 a flip, negative on a game that leans your way three hundred times in a row, and the crossing happens at 0.3894 rather than at 0.4. The article carries the exact median over 300 flips, 25 dollars to 10504.19 at the optimum and to 12.00 at double, the reason about 48 percent of overbettors still finish ahead anyway, and the place where the textbook approximation mean minus half the variance returns the opposite sign.

One White Marble, Alone in a Jar, Is Worth 74/99

Fifty white marbles, fifty black, two jars, and a fair coin choosing which jar gets drawn from. The even split gives exactly one half, and so does every other split where the jars are the same size. Isolating a single white marble reaches 74/99, an exchange argument proves nothing beats it, and three quarters turns out to be a ceiling no arrangement ever touches.
